Hi,

I have patched a 3.2 kernel for a OMAP compatible processor (ARM
Cortex A8) to be used on an Gumstix Overo with the CONFIG_PREEMPT_RT
patch.

I have noticed that the latency of the patched kernel on this platform
is <300usec (using cyclictest), similar to what is reported for the
ARM9 platforms at
https://rt.wiki.kernel.org/index.php/CONFIG_PREEMPT_RT_Patch

Is this the best performance that can be expected from ARM7/9 platforms?

Could it be improved by using different kernel config settings - e.g.
CONFIG_LATENCY_TRACE=n  -
https://rt.wiki.kernel.org/index.php/Cyclictest mentions that latency
tracing adds significant kernel overhead?
